About Pembina County Jail

Located at 308 Courthouse Drive, Cavalier, ND, 58220, Pembina County Jail is the first line of defense before an inmate is sentenced. Those who are arrested in Pembina County will typically end up at the county jail until they are bailed out or sentenced.

The members of the Pembina County Jail strive to provide services by empowering members and the community to work in partnership as a team. They have a goal of improving the quality of life within Pembina County while maintaining respect for individual rights and human dignity.

Those who are sentenced to serve their time at the Pembina County Jail in North Dakota will not serve longer than 3-years at the facility. Those who get a sentence of longer than 3-years will be transferred to a state prison to serve their sentence.

Bailing someone out

If you wish to bail an offender out before their court date to obtain legal aid, you will do so at your own expense.

Bail is usually set at an amount higher than most people have on hand. This is why you will need a jail bondsman. A bondsman only asks for 10-12% of the bail upfront.

For example, if bail is set at $5,000, you will pay a bail bondsman around $500 bond to get the person out of jail.

Those who are arrested in Pembina County Jail will typically get bonded out before they are to appear in court so that they can acquire legal aid.

Staying in Contact

For those who are serving their time in the Pembina County Jail, it is encouraged that positive friends and family stay in contact. This ensures the success of the offender upon release. You can stay in contact in the following ways:

Visiting the inmate

Inmates that are given a permanent housing unit within the jail, unless they have disciplinary restrictions, are entitled to regular visitation. You will be allowed to visit according to the inmate’s housing assignment.

Phone calls

Inmates at the Pembina County Jail are not permitted to receive incoming phone calls. However, they do have the option of making collect calls. You may be responsible for the charges of these collect calls if you choose to answer them.

Sending mail

Inmates look forward to receiving mail from friends and relatives. Sending letters, postcards and packages are a great way to stay in contact with a friend or loved one who is serving time in the Pembina County Jail in North Dakota. To send mail, make sure it is addressed in the following way:

Inmates Full Name/booking number

In custody of Pembina County Jail

Housing Unit

308 Courthouse Drive, Cavalier, ND, 58220

All mail must have a return address that includes the sender’s full name and their address. If you do not put this on the envelope, it will not be given to the inmate.
